Most "fundamentals" books stop at circuit theory. Del Toro uniquely devotes substantial real estate to electromechanics—transformers, DC machines, and induction motors. This makes the book invaluable not just for semester one, but for the entire sophomore/junior year sequence. : Detailed computations for induction motors
